What will Lebanon’s next chapter mean for Hezbollah?
Nader Durgham, a journalist with Middle East Eye based in Beirut, dives into Lebanon's political landscape following the recent election of President Joseph Aoun and Prime Minister Nawaf Salam. He discusses the broken two-year stalemate and public hopes for reform amid deep-seated corruption. The rivalry between political blocs is examined, alongside the challenges of governance during an economic crisis. Durgham also addresses the delicate balance of power involving Hezbollah and the cautious optimism for political stability and better foreign relations.

Will Lebanon’s fragile peace hold after Israel’s strike on Beirut?
Nader Durgham, a Lebanese reporter with Middle East Eye, shares gripping insights on the recent Israeli airstrike in Beirut, shaking the city's fragile peace. He discusses how the chaos has impacted local residents, the skepticism surrounding government narratives of rocket storage, and Hezbollah's complex role in the aftermath. As tensions rise and the Lebanese government struggles for stability, Durgham highlights the deep longing for normalcy amidst ongoing crises, revealing a poignant picture of life caught between hope and despair.
